Introduction: We aimed to identify specific risk factors for spontaneous preterm delivery (PTD) among women with arrested preterm labor (PTL).

Method: A retrospective study of women admitted due to imminent PTL and intact membranes, which did not progress to PTD within 24?h from admission. Eligibility was limited to singleton gestations at 24?+?0/7–33?+?6/7 weeks of gestations with no known chromosomal or structural anomalies. All women were treated with corticosteroids and tocolysis. Comparison was made between those who delivered at <37?+?0/7 weeks of gestation (study group) to women who delivered at ≥37?+?0/7 weeks of gestation (controls).

Results: Overall, 301 women were recruited, of which 85 (28.2%) delivered before 37?+?0/7 weeks and 216 (71.8%) delivered at term. Advanced cervical dilatation was found to be an independent risk factor for PTD [for women with no past PTD: adjusted odds ratio (aOR) 1.66, 95% CI: 1.06–2.61 for each 1?cm dilatation; for women with past PTD: aOR 2.81, 95% CI: 1.02–7.73 for each 1?cm dilatation]. Among women without past PTD, additional independent risk factors for PTD were earlier gestational week at admission (OR: 1.20, 95% CI: 1.09–1.32 for each earlier week) and short cervical length (OR: 1.04, 95% CI: 1.01–1.08 for each decrease of 1?mm in cervical length).

Conclusion: Advanced cervical dilatation, earlier gestational age at the episode of arrested PTL, and short cervical length are specific risk factors for PTD in women with arrested PTL. These findings may assist in counseling women and direct further investigation.  相似文献

Dobak WJ  Gardner MO 《Clinics in perinatology》2006,33(4):765-76; abstract vii
The late preterm infant represents a significant portion of preterm deliveries. Historically, this cohort has been referred to as near-term, which may not address adequately the increased perinatal morbidity these neonates experience. The changing demographics of pregnant women also are increasing the number of inductions in this gestational age group. More women with chronic hypertension, diabetes, and other chronic medical problems are getting pregnant, and often these pregnancies may require induction during this gestational age. The increasing numbers of multi-fetal gestations also have an average gestational age at delivery in this range of 34 to 36.6 weeks. Preeclampsia is another factor that can lead to delivery and induction during this gestational age. This article discusses some of the physiologic causes behind late preterm deliveries.  相似文献

OBJECTIVE: To compare the preterm labor index with the biochemical marker fetal fibronectin in predicting preterm delivery. METHODS: In 185 women with preterm labor and intact membranes, the preterm labor index was determined based on clinical findings of uterine contractions, bleeding, and cervical dilatation. An immunosorbent assay was used to measure oncofetal fibronectin. RESULTS: A significant negative correlation was noted between the preterm labor index and the interval from hospitalization to delivery. Based on a receiver operating characteristic curve, a preterm labor index 4 or higher was defined as positive. Rates of preterm delivery overall and of delivery within 1 week in the preterm labor index-negative group were 55.2% and 13.8%, respectively. Those in the preterm labor index-positive group were significantly higher (88.4% and 56.5%). With respect to predicting when a delivery would occur during the first week of hospitalization, the preterm labor index and fetal fibronectin did not differ in sensitivity (77.7% and 73.8%, respectively), specificity (79.5% and 74.2%), positive predictive value (66.7% and 60.8%), or negative predictive value (84.5% and 83.9%). However, within the preterm labor index-negative group, the rates of preterm delivery (68.4%), delivery within 1 week (28.9%), and neonatal treatment in an intensive care unit (36.8%) were significantly higher in fetal fibronectin-positive than in fibronectin-negative cases (46.2%, 9.0%, and 10.3%, respectively). CONCLUSION: The preterm labor index was similar to the fetal fibronectin assay in its ability to predict preterm delivery.  相似文献

Normal labor begins most frequently between midnight and 2 AM, presumably because of an unidentified circadian labor-activating mechanism. We used records of the Collaborative Perinatal Project to determine whether such a circadian mechanism is present with intrauterine growth retardation (IUGR) or preterm birth, and whether chorioamnionitis is associated with alternative patterns. In the absence of chorioamnionitis, both preterm births and term births with IUGR demonstrated nocturnal labor onset distributions like those of control term deliveries, which had a peak incidence at 1:45 AM and an amplitude of 35%. With chorioamnionitis, in contrast, there was a different circadian distribution of term labor onset hour, with a peak at 7:45 PM and a 32% amplitude. A similar trend was found among preterm births. These data suggest the presence of the normal nocturnal labor-activating mechanism in both growth-retarded term deliveries and a defined subset of preterm deliveries. Chorioamnionitis appears to be associated with a prominent, unidentified alternative labor-activating mechanism that is maximal in the evening.  相似文献

Background: To evaluate the association between gestational age at presentation and interval to delivery in women with early spontaneous preterm delivery (PTD).

Methods: A retrospective cohort study of women who presented with threatened preterm labor (tPTL) and intact membranes and had a spontaneous PTD <34 weeks in a university-affiliated hospital (2009–2015). The interval from presentation to delivery was compared between different gestational age subgroups.

Results: Of 67 550 deliveries during the study period, 252 met inclusion criteria. This cohort was divided to three gestational age subgroups at presentation: 24–286/7 weeks (n?=?83), 29–316/7 weeks (n?=?61) and 32–336/7 weeks (n?=?108). Median time from presentation to delivery was 24.5?h. An inverse relation was observed between gestational age at presentation and admission–delivery interval (group A: 74.7?h, group B: 21.0?h, group C: 14.0?h, p?Conclusion: Gestational age at presentation is inversely related to admission–delivery interval in women with tPTL and intact membranes.  相似文献

OBJECTIVE: To develop a model for prediction of preterm delivery in patients treated with parenteral tocolysis using combinations of maternal demographic and clinical factors. METHODS: We performed a retrospective cohort study using a perinatal database to identify women admitted with preterm labor and treated with parenteral tocolysis from 1980 to 1994. We developed an explanatory model using multiple logistic regression to determine the effect of four variables (prior preterm delivery, substance abuse, maternal complications and third-trimester care) on the likelihood of preterm delivery. For the prediction model, we initially included these four variables and then removed them in a stepwise fashion to determine the combination of the variables that offered the greatest model sensitivity and specificity. RESULTS: A total of 900 women were identified for the study and 247 (27%) had a preterm delivery. In the explanatory model, prior preterm delivery (OR 2.4; 95% CI 1.5-3.6), substance abuse (OR 2.2; 95% CI 1.2-5.1), initiation of care in the third trimester (OR 2.0; 95% CI 1.3-2.8) and medical complications of pregnancy (OR 1.8; 95% CI 1.2-2.6) increased the likelihood of preterm delivery. For the prediction tool, a three-variable model (prior preterm delivery, substance abuse and initiation of care in the third trimester) had high specificity (98%) and modest negative predictive value (73%). CONCLUSIONS: A simple three-variable model can correctly identify 98% of women with preterm labor treated with parenteral tocolysis who will not deliver preterm. Patients with no prior history of preterm delivery, no substance abuse and initiation of prenatal care before the third trimester have a 73% probability of not delivering preterm.  相似文献

Neonatal outcome after indomethacin treatment for preterm labor   总被引:1,自引:0,他引:1  
Forty-six infants exposed to indomethacin in utero for treatment for preterm labor were compared with infants from two control groups. In one control group the next consecutive patient treated with a tocolytic agent was used, and the other control group was formed by picking the next consecutive patient matched by gestational age who did not receive any tocolytic agent. There was no significant difference in Apgar scores, birth weight, or gestational age in the three groups. The incidence of neonatal complications including hypocalcemia, hypoglycemia, respiratory distress syndrome, patient ductus arteriosus, sepsis, and neonatal mortality were not significantly different in the three groups. No cases of premature closure of the ductus arteriosus or persistent fetal circulation were seen.  相似文献

Different methods have been proposed to screen for preterm labor and delivery; most of these aim to predict the risk that preterm delivery is going to take place. However, interesting though this knowledge might be, knowing the future is of no use when no changes can be made. Recent publications have suggested new and exciting modalities to actually diminish the frequency of preterm birth in patients selected by transvaginal cervical length measurement; these modalities include vaginal progesterone and vaginal pessaries. Although promising, many questions remain to be answered; not least about the long term outcome for both neonates and mothers, but also on the eventual introduction of such strategies to the general obstetric population. One of the main problems that urgently needs clarification is how we are going to offer this best of medicine to those needing it most: deprived and socially isolated women who have the highest risk for preterm labor and delivery, probably not due to any congenital cervical problems, but to a combination of environmental, microbiological and social factors, including transgenerational poverty and deprivation.  相似文献

Objective: Our purpose was to determine whether maternal preeclampsia per se has a beneficial effect on neonatal outcome after delivery before 35 weeks.Study design: A matched cohort study design was used. Two hundred twenty-three infants of strictly defined preeclampsia women were matched for gestational age, race, gender, and mode of delivery with infants of normotensive women with preterm labor and delivery. Pregnancies with multiple gestation, premature rupture of membranes, known fetal anomalies, diabetes, or maternal medical disease were excluded. Information was obtained by review of maternal and neonatal charts. Paired categoric and continuous data were compared by McNemar's test and the Wilcoxon signed-rank test, respectively.Results: There was no difference in the incidence of neonatal death (4.5% vs 4.5%, p = 0.82), respiratory distress syndrome (22.0% vs 22.0%, p = 0.88), grades 3 and 4 intraventricular hemorrhage (2.2% vs 2.2%, p = 0.72), grades 2 and 3 necrotizing enterocolitis (5.8% vs 4.0%, p = 0.48), and culture-proved sepsis (9.0% vs 9.0%, p = 0.85). Results were similar when analysis was limited to infants born at ≤ 32 weeks, infants born to mothers with severe preeclampsia, and infants with intrauterine growth restriction.Conclusion: Maternal preeclampsia per se does not have a beneficial effect on the postnatal course] of infants born at 24 to 35 weeks' gestation.  相似文献

Current concepts in the conduct of preterm labor and management of delivery of the premature infant are reviewed. Pharmacologic modalities available for inhibiting preterm labor are discussed as well as the efficacy, indications and contraindications for these agents. An analysis of the role of corticosteroids in achieving fetal pulmonary maturity in the preterm infant is reviewed, and based on the existent literature the intrapartum management of the small fetus is outlined. The mode of delivery, vaginal or via cesarean section, for these infants is likewise discussed.  相似文献

The purpose of this study was to determine whether preterm parturition is associated with changes in maternal plasma and amniotic fluid dehydroepiandrosterone-sulfate concentrations. A cross sectional study was constructed according to the gestational age at admission and response to tocolysis. Group 1 consisted of women admitted with preterm labor and intact membranes between 28 and 31 weeks and 6 days gestational age (n=40). Group 2 included 40 patients with preterm labor between 32 and 36 weeks gestational age. Both groups were classified into two subgroups: preterm delivery within seven days of admission and term delivery. Commercially available immunoassay kits validated for amniotic fluid analysis of DHEA-S, were used to measure maternal plasma and amniotic fluid DHEA-S concentrations. Maternal plasma DHEA-S concentrations were significantly higher in women with preterm labor who delivered preterm than in those who delivered at term. (Group 1: median 800 ng/ml [range 100–1100] vs. median 200 ng/ml [70–800],P<0.001; Group 2: median 850 ng/ml [300–1700] vs. median 300 ng/ml [90–1100],P<0.001). In contrast, no significant differences were detected in amniotic fluid DHEA-S concentrations. Our data suggest that the rise in maternal plasma DHEA-S concentrations observed in patients with preterm labor may be related to the effects of stress during labor.  相似文献

Objective: To evaluate the risk of cesarean delivery among both nulliparous and multiparous women undergoing a term induction of labor compared to women that present in spontaneous labor at term.

Methods: We performed a retrospective cohort study of term (≥37 weeks) singleton pregnancies between 2005 and 2010 comparing women that had an induction to those that presented in spontaneous labor. Multiparity was defined as a prior delivery after 20 weeks’ gestation. Chi-square was used to compare categorical variables. Multivariable logistic regression was used to control for confounders. Analyses were stratified by parity.

Results: 863 women were included in the analysis. There were 605 inductions (cesarean rate 23%) and 257 spontaneous labor (cesarean rate 7%), OR 3.4, 95% CI [2.1–5.4]. Stratified by parity, nulliparas undergoing induction had an increased cesarean rate compared to spontaneous labor (27% versus 11%, OR 3.13, 95% CI [1.76–5.57]) as did multiparas (13% versus 3%, OR 4.04, 95% CI [1.36–11.94]). This increased risk for cesarean after induction remained in both nulliparous and multiparous women even after controlling for confounders (aOR 2.90, 95% CI [1.60–5.25] and aOR 3.47, 95% CI [1.12–10.67], respectively). Neither starting cervical exam nor indication for induction altered this increased risk.

Conclusions: The increased risk of cesarean in women undergoing an induction is present regardless of parity and indication for induction. This should be taken into account when counseling women regarding risks of induction, regardless of parity. Future studies should focus on other clinical characteristics of induction that may mitigate this risk.  相似文献

Preterm delivery is a major obstetric health problem contributing to poor neonatal outcome including low birth weight, respiratory distress syndrome, gastrointestinal, immunologic, central nervous system, hearing, and vision problems. Worldwide, approximately 15 million babies are born prematurely each year. The critical question which remains is how to identify women destined to deliver preterm from those who will achieve a term delivery. Prostaglandins, in all mammals, are important in the parturient process. Increased intrauterine prostaglandin production is associated with labor and in fact prostaglandin E2 (PGE2) or analogs are widely used clinically for cervical ripening and labor induction. Measurements of circulating eicosanoids have been problematic because of the rapid and major clearance by the lungs and then kidneys resulting in very low concentrations in plasma. Moreover, since eicosanoids are produced by all mammalian tissues, the sources of the measured eicosanoids are unknown. Our understanding of how cells communicate has undergone a paradigm shift with the recognition of the role of exosomes in intercellular signaling. Recent publications have identified enzymes and products of arachidonic acid metabolism (eicosanoids) within exosomes. This review will explore the potential roles of exosomes in eicosanoid functions that are critical in preterm labor and delivery.  相似文献
